The policy of artificially supporting the naira by market manipulation is a flawed one no amount of time can solve. An economy of this size, complexity and global connectivity cannot afford financial isolation. China is currently defending her currency with 100 billion a month out of cash reserves of 5 trillion. Even it has been told to stop wasting its time. Who then is Nigeria. The only way to halt wanton imports and start local patronage and industry is to devalue. You will no doubt suffer massive inflation but like Mexico you will begin the long road to industrialization. This model is what brought us here and what will keep us an underdeveloped, mono-product, poverty stricken economy in perpetuity.

Only genuine importers of raw materials for manufacturing industries get the dollar at interbank rate while ediots who wanna import palm oil, bottle, toothpick, tomato paste and other finished goods that can be manufactured comfortably here will get it at that BDC rate. It's simple. Use made in Nigeria products so you don't demand for dollars. If you wanna pay your fees for school, CBN gives it at interbank rate. I don't see anything wrong with the new forex rule o. I work for an indigenous pharmaceutical firm that manufacturer's locally and I can boldly say that this buhari led government is favoring local manufacturers so much. My sales has risen so much because the reliance on imported finished drugs is reducing. The finished products end up coming into the market at a cost higher than ours because of the custom tax on finished products and the dollars they get from greedy BDC outlets.
